    Abstract : A method for twisting a stranded cable in orderto reduce losses due to circulating currents is investigated. Atheoretical model connecting the voltages over individual strandsto the magnetic flux through the cable is presented. A modelsimplifying the geometry of the cable is developed. READ MORE

    Abstract : In this thesis, the Mechanical properties of polypropylene yarn of outer protection layer on Submarine High Voltage Cable, twisted around submarine cable,is determined on various conditions at ABB Company. In the first step, tensile tests are done with polypropylene yarn specimens with and without Bitumen at Room temperature. READ MORE
